GiftCrew.app's answer:
GiftCrew combines wishlists, group gift coordination, and Secret Santa into a single seamless experience. Unlike standalone wishlist apps, it lets group members secretly claim items in real time — eliminating duplicate gifts and spoiled surprises without any back-and-forth messaging.

GiftCrew.app's answer:
GiftCrew is built with Next.js on the frontend and Convex as the backend platform, handling real-time data sync and serverless functions out of the box. Authentication is managed by Clerk, providing secure and seamless sign-in experiences. The stack is fully cloud-native, optimized for performance and rapid iteration.
